3825 Items
Shop All Haircare
- A
- B
- C
- D
- E
- F
- G
- H
- I
- J
- K
- L
- M
- N
- O
- P
- R
- S
- T
- U
- V
- W
4.8 stars out of a maximum of 5
218
£23.50
4.71 stars out of a maximum of 5
189
£15.75
4.71 stars out of a maximum of 5
7
RRP: £105.00Current price: £73.50
4.49 stars out of a maximum of 5
37
RRP: £64.10Current price: £48.08
4.6 stars out of a maximum of 5
5
RRP: £45.44Current price: £31.80
4.88 stars out of a maximum of 5
51
RRP: £33.00Current price: £29.70
4.72 stars out of a maximum of 5
533
RRP: £20.50Current price: £18.45
4.64 stars out of a maximum of 5
78
£12.10
4.38 stars out of a maximum of 5
424
£21.50
4.51 stars out of a maximum of 5
108
RRP: £21.75Current price: £19.58
4.83 stars out of a maximum of 5
143
RRP: £25.70Current price: £23.13
4.73 stars out of a maximum of 5
110
£14.00
4.71 stars out of a maximum of 5
115
£14.00
4.67 stars out of a maximum of 5
6
£8.99
4.8 stars out of a maximum of 5
148
£30.00
4.74 stars out of a maximum of 5
349
RRP: £32.40Current price: £25.92
4.73 stars out of a maximum of 5
22
£11.99
4.72 stars out of a maximum of 5
516
RRP: £26.20Current price: £23.58
4.38 stars out of a maximum of 5
155
£15.75
4.43 stars out of a maximum of 5
145
RRP: £25.05Current price: £20.04
4.74 stars out of a maximum of 5
204
RRP: £73.50Current price: £55.13
4.44 stars out of a maximum of 5
154
£28.00
4.25 stars out of a maximum of 5
193
RRP: £15.04Current price: £13.54
4.71 stars out of a maximum of 5
157
RRP: £28.25Current price: £22.60
4.23 stars out of a maximum of 5
66
£9.99
4.48 stars out of a maximum of 5
82
£8.95
4.38 stars out of a maximum of 5
199
£28.00